Health Minister Dr. Balbir Singh inaugurates refurbished Sakhi One-Stop Centre in Civil Hospital

Ludhiana, November 7, 2025: Health and Family Welfare Minister Dr. Balbir Singh on Friday inaugurated the refurbished Sakhi One-Stop Centre at the local Civil Hospital. This upgraded facility; part of the state's commitment to women empowerment and safety, now offers enhanced facilities to provide immediate assistance to women facing any kind of violence.
The newly refurbished centre includes a dedicated meditation room to promote mental well-being and emotional recovery for victims, as well as improved bedding and resting facilities for those in need of short-term shelter and care. These facilities aim to create a more supportive and healing environment, ensuring that women affected by domestic violence, sexual assault, or other forms of abuse receive holistic aid under one roof. 
The Minister added that such centres ensure the protection of rights of females, who are victims of gender-based violence and provide adequate assistance leading to justice to them. He emphasized the importance of such centres in delivering integrated services, including medical aid, legal counselling, psychological support, and temporary shelter, all accessible round-the-clock regardless of a woman's age, caste, or background. 
It is pertinent mention here that one-stop centre provides free medical, legal aid, police assistance, temporary shelter including psychological counselling to victims of domestic violence, acid attack, or any kind of violence under one roof. He said concrete steps were being taken to raise awareness among women on a large scale.
